TECH TIPS ON MACBOOK TRACKPAD REPAIR


If you are having issues with your Trackpad, any physical repairs by yourself is not recommended. However, you can follow some troubleshooting steps to see if that fixes the issue.


The first thing is to check if the peripherals you connected are causing the problems. Disconnect if you have connected an external keyboard or a mouse and try connecting it again. You do know that sometimes that is all it takes to get them working. The next step then would be to check for the system updates. If it is available, you definitely need to work on it and get it updated.  Most of the times deleting the trackpad property list files also works. First open finder, then Go -> Go to folder sub menu. The shortcut key to got to the finder is Command + Shift + G.


In the dialog that pops up, type the “/Library/Preferences/” path, then click Go. In the Finder window that displays, look for the following files:

com.apple.AppleMultitouchTrackpad.plist

com.apple.preference.trackpad.plist


If either are present, you can delete them. Once you’re done, restart your MacBook and check for any further trackpad issues. If there are, you need to carry out some further diagnosis.

The Model number of your MacBook Pro , MacBook Air or MacBook is written on the bottom panel. If you flip your MacBook upside down and read the information written on the panel, you should be able to see the model number, the EMC and the Serial number of your MacBook. As listed above, the Model number of your MacBook starts with the letter “A” and is followed by 4 numbers, for example, “A1502”.

Q: My trackpad isn’t working but works when I connect a mouse. What’s the problem?

A: Then the problem must be with your trackpad. We will check if we can fix the problem in the software level first. If it doesn’t then we test the trackpad.
